For security purposes, you must change the factory default master code immediately upon installation. Enter Programming Mode ( * + 999999 + # ). Press 0 . Enter your + # . Re-enter your New 6-digit Master Code + # . Press * to exit. Managing Users (Adding and Deleting)

No. The v2000-c user manual explicitly states input voltage tolerance is 11V–15V DC. 5V will not power the device, and attempting to do so via a boost converter may cause erratic behavior or damage.
